Transaction 3500f23d4ff97e0d49ffa8118264e64c9116b3a8bb1f50e58cb49635376aabb5
1 Input
1 Output
-
3500f23d4ff97e0d49ffa8118264e64c9116b3a8bb1f50e58cb49635376aabb5:0
- value
- 24988631
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9dc8791a5afb0b20a1dd411342564e6a33e283f OP_EQUAL
- address
- 3HBAJdG2vVhTmo8CuXzJLmJW2xGYKr2SEW